<description>&#60;p&#62;Welcome to the new forum of the Green Screen Toronto website.  While perhaps our traffic is still a bit on the slow side, having just recently launched, we hope that this part of the site will become an area for members of the film and television production community in the GTA to come and share information on greening production.  Whether it's to aid in the reuse of materials and the recycling of sets, or discussion on equipment and/or best practices, we look forward to hosting you and hope to see this section of our site become a valuable resource for the local industry.
